48 * Known differences from reference BSD that was tested:
49 *
50 * [TO FIX]
51 * ECONNREFUSED is not returned from one end of a connected() socket to the
52 * other the moment one end closes.
53 * fstat() doesn't return st_dev=0, and give the blksize as high water mark
54 * and a fake inode identifier (nor the BSD first socket fstat twice bug).
55 * [NOT TO FIX]
56 * accept() returns a path name even if the connecting socket has closed
57 * in the meantime (BSD loses the path and gives up).
58 * accept() returns 0 length path for an unbound connector. BSD returns 16
59 * and a null first byte in the path (but not for gethost/peername - BSD bug ??)
60 * socketpair(...SOCK_RAW..) doesn't panic the kernel.
61 * BSD af_unix apparently has connect forgetting to block properly.
62 * (need to check this with the POSIX spec in detail)
63 *
64 * Differences from 2.0.0-11-... (ANK)
65 * Bug fixes and improvements.
66 * - client shutdown killed server socket.
67 * - removed all useless cli/sti pairs.
68 *
69 * Semantic changes/extensions.
70 * - generic control message passing.
71 * - SCM_CREDENTIALS control message.
72 * - "Abstract" (not FS based) socket bindings.
73 * Abstract names are sequences of bytes (not zero terminated)
74 * started by 0, so that this name space does not intersect
75 * with BSD names.
76 */

354 /* This may look like an off by one error but it is a bit more
355 * subtle. 108 is the longest valid AF_UNIX path for a binding.
356 * sun_path[108] doesn't as such exist. However in kernel space
357 * we are guaranteed that it is a valid memory location in our
358 * kernel address buffer because syscall functions always pass
359 * a pointer of struct sockaddr_storage which has a bigger buffer
360 * than 108. Also, we must terminate sun_path for strlen() in
361 * getname_kernel().
362 */
363 addr->__data[addr_len - offset] = 0;
364
365 /* Don't pass sunaddr->sun_path to strlen(). Otherwise, 108 will
366 * cause panic if CONFIG_FORTIFY_SOURCE=y. Let __fortify_strlen()
367 * know the actual buffer.
368 */
369 return strlen(addr->__data) + offset + 1;

474 /* Support code for asymmetrically connected dgram sockets
475 *
476 * If a datagram socket is connected to a socket not itself connected
477 * to the first socket (eg, /dev/log), clients may only enqueue more
478 * messages if the present receive queue of the server socket is not
479 * "too large". This means there's a second writeability condition
480 * poll and sendmsg need to test. The dgram recv code will do a wake
481 * up on the peer_wait wait queue of a socket upon reception of a
482 * datagram which needs to be propagated to sleeping would-be writers
483 * since these might not have sent anything so far. This can't be
484 * accomplished via poll_wait because the lifetime of the server
485 * socket might be less than that of its clients if these break their
486 * association with it or if the server socket is closed while clients
487 * are still connected to it and there's no way to inform "a polling
488 * implementation" that it should let go of a certain wait queue
489 *
490 * In order to propagate a wake up, a wait_queue_entry_t of the client
491 * socket is enqueued on the peer_wait queue of the server socket
492 * whose wake function does a wake_up on the ordinary client socket
493 * wait queue. This connection is established whenever a write (or
494 * poll for write) hit the flow control condition and broken when the
495 * association to the server socket is dissolved or after a wake up
496 * was relayed.
497 */
